Cheesy Chile Casserole
TOTAL TIME: Prep: 10 min. Bake: 40 min.
YIELD: 8 servings.
A short list of ingredients packs full flavor in this easy-to-assemble casserole. Serve it as the star of your next southwestern meal. —Phyllis Bidwell, Las Vegas, Nevada
Ingredients
-
2 cups shredded Monterey Jack cheese
-
2 cups shredded cheddar cheese
-
1 can (7 ounces) whole green chiles, rinsed and seeded
-
2 large eggs
-
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
-
1 can (12 ounces) evaporated milk
-
1 can (8 ounces) tomato sauce or 1 cup fresh salsa, drained, divided
Directions
-
1.
In a large bowl, combine cheeses. In a greased 2-quart baking dish, layer cheese and chiles. Whisk the eggs, flour and milk; pour over cheese mixture.
-
2.
Bake at 350° for 30 minutes. Top with half the tomato sauce or salsa; bake 10 minutes longer or until heated through. Let stand for 5 minutes before serving. Serve with remaining sauce.
Nutrition Facts
1 piece: 304 calories, 21g fat (14g saturated fat), 125mg cholesterol, 538mg sodium, 9g carbohydrate (5g sugars, 0 fiber), 18g protein.
